            <title>Ruby and Sapphire Parts offer heat and chemical resistance.</title>
            <link>http://news.thomasnet.com/fullstory/567906</link>
            <description>
Suited for optics, electronics and optoelectronics, fine mechanics, and laser technologies, Ruby and Sapphire Parts offer transmission range from microwave, vacuum UV, and visible through IR. Refractive index has low dependence on temperature, making sapphire suitable for imaging optics applications. Hard and scratch resistant, Sapphire does not melt until 2,040&amp;#176;C, is insoluble in most industrial solutions, and is resistant to corrosion from acids.

            <title>Pipe Wrap Insulation minimizes energy loss.</title>
            <link>http://news.thomasnet.com/fullstory/563727</link>
            <description>
Designed for facilitated installation, UltraGard(TM) precut aerogel insulation cuts energy loss and extends pipe rack efficiencies in piping systems used in chemical and hydrocarbon processing operations. Construction consists of silica solids derived from gel in which liquid component has been replaced with gas and reinforced with nonwoven, glass fiber batting. Environmentally safe, hydrophobic product is offered in 5 or 10 mm thicknesses; 1&amp;#189;, 2, and 3 in. widths; and 59&amp;#189; in. length.
